A brief update on catering at Helmsley Green Day:
A special vegetarian menu will be available for Helmsley Green Day served at the cafe in the Vinehouse.
An exciting selection of salads reflecting seasonal produce in the garden with a choice of cheese, walled garden vegeburger or spicey chickpea pate …
Cakes, flapjacks, cookies, brownies and gluten free options …
Fairtrade coffee, tea and organic fruit juices …
The salads will be served in a bio-degradable cardboard box and can be taken into the garden for picnics on the lawn …
There will also be cream teas served in and outside the orchid house and beers in the entertainment marquee …

There will be no parking facilities at the Helmsley Walled Garden except for disabled people. Space is limited. Drivers will need to be careful since access is via a single track. Parking for disabled users only at the Helmsley Walled Garden will be rigorously enforced. Once again, to emphasise this, there is NO PARKING for able bodied people at Helmsley Walled Garden.
A public ‘Pay & Display’ car park is available in Helmsley, the nearest just some fifty (50) metres away with access via a level gravelled footpath. For those arriving early, there are some free on street parking opportunities around Helmsley.
Free Parking for about eighty (80) cars will be available at Duncombe Park. Travel to the Main gate at Duncombe Park and follow the signs for Green Day Parking.
